Kupferberg Center for the Arts at Queens College announced that the fifth annual Louis Armstrong’s Wonderful World Festival will take place on Saturday, July 21st at the historic Flushing Meadows Corona Park, the same borough where Louis Armstrong lived for more than twenty years and within walking distance of the Louis Armstrong House Museum.

Celebrate Louis Armstrong’s lasting legacy in an open-air concert with Flushing’s finest rapper Action Bronson and New Orleans’ first-rate brass ensemble The Soul Rebels. The performances will channel the rich jazz influences of Armstrong, staying true to his mantra that “You gotta listen to all types of music.”

The Wonderful World Festival has a history of bringing internationally acclaimed talent to the heart of Queens. Best of all? All the performances are absolutely free, and no registration is required to attend the event.
